Top Definition
1. To drunkenly grasp a girl around the waist and dry hump her into submission. Begins as a dance move, but slowly turns into something different.
Guy 1: Did you see Matt with that chick last night? He was wasted!
Guy 2: Yea dude, he was really jimmy town-ing it on that ho!
by Olivia Zosimus March 16, 2008
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.